From the following list, select the items associated with indications for ibuprofen

a. reduce the inflammation.
b. reduce blood pressure
c. increase the pain stimulus.
d. increase pain threshold.
e. increase pain tolerance.
f. prophylaxis for strokes
g. analgesic for pain control


a, g. The objective of using an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) is to reduce inflammation that is caused by COX-2, but ideally the drug should not affect COX-1, which is a protective substance.
